Originally Posted by snwbrderphat540
it does mark the end of the simpsons. thats the reason they are making the movie, they would have made one earlier but they felt it would have ruined the show/people would stop watching. trust me, this is the end of the simpsons. look it up!!!!!
I did look it up, and I didn't see anything about the movie being the end of the Simpsons. Cite the source of your claim. I've got mine:
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_simpsons
http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Simpsons_Movie

"In an April 2006 interview, Matt Groening said, "I honestly don't see any end in sight. I think it's possible that the show will become too financially cumbersome...but right now, the show is creatively, I think, as good or better than it's ever been. The animation is incredibly detailed and imaginative, and the stories do things that we haven't done before. So creatively there's no reason to quit."[66]"

"Production of the film occurred alongside continued writing of the series despite long-time claims by those involved in the show that a film would enter production only after the series had concluded."

http://www.variety.com/article/VR111...goryid=14&cs=1

""We tried to save this until the end of the series, but that intention was undone by good ratings," said Groening. Last month, Fox committed to two more seasons of the show."

And here's a list of the upcoming season 19 episodes: http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_Sim...28season_19%29 Obviously, if there's a season that's coming *after* the movie, then the movie cannot be the "end".
